Ombudsman’s partnership with the Aurora Public Schools demonstrates its commitment to increasing the city’s graduation rate and providing the resources necessary for youth development that produce results.
“There are many detours in life, but the courage that the students demonstrate when they show up every single day and attend Ombudsman REBOUND to earn their high school diploma is evidence of their character and the quality of the students, as well as the wonderful options that we have in the City of Aurora,” said Aurora Public Schools Superintendent John Barry. “This program allows us to provide an option for our students to come back to school, earn a high school diploma and then be able to go on to bigger and better things like attend college or serve our country.”
